Output d26d565fe152ac327983787a36712a396480ba90525c287bb6537214ad1de9f7:1

value
17999573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e71f6ec1fe7ee2cb2cfe421f2e2c673924a60c5a OP_EQUAL
address
3Nm5fqPx2zcUYGhqcN7FKoGbhqm66xeF5K
transaction
d26d565fe152ac327983787a36712a396480ba90525c287bb6537214ad1de9f7
spent
true